Transaction d670993ce29b4a9fbd83f13c0c6ffb76f1e8363aaf0c42054d979d3ab86f2c2a
1 Input
1 Output
-
d670993ce29b4a9fbd83f13c0c6ffb76f1e8363aaf0c42054d979d3ab86f2c2a:0
- value
- 15990000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f0283e22955a6bc2cd93105f16fe8d38085570a OP_EQUAL
- address
- 3BoywbQREEFmooxDU82quf7bNLpBsB2Zhh